Output 85e729d09808b6b29c8e907e4c1fc1e660408d093762694b954711e21fde951c:0

value
12939164
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51014374e5977f6311a3bcedb8c45ec977904353 OP_EQUAL
address
MFHUUkveBHE33BqLSNUXjwvX6YTHER9uAt
transaction
85e729d09808b6b29c8e907e4c1fc1e660408d093762694b954711e21fde951c
spent
true